    What program are you useing to rip the DVD files to your harddrive first? I use(and recommend) Smartripper and i experienced a very similiar problem.The copied dvd played nice but for some reason the last 20 minutes or so would not play.It would just freeze.

    I believe i figured out the problem.I needed to change a setting in smartripper under the Files/Backup mode.I believe it was the part where it asked how to handle vob's with three options:Auto,normal or ASPI.

    I previously tried normal and auto.The same thing occured.But when i ripped the DVD again,this time useing ASPI.Then the resulting burned DVD played properly afterwards.

    Also i suggest you get the latest version of nero if you hav'ent already.

    8) Which method are you using to burn in Nero.I use DVDrom(UDF/ISO),no multisession,Iso Level 1-Iso 9660 and untick joilet box.Under UDF tick the box that says "force DVD compatibility mode(required for xbox TM),this greys out the udf physical partition box and then write disc.
    I had the same problem with films freezing up on me and adding to my coaster collection until I tried this.
    (It only works with recent versions of Nero.)
